Intrastate (adjective)

Occurring, existing, or done within the boundaries of a single state.

Origin:

From the latin intra (within) and the english state.

Examples:

  1. Intrastate commerce refers to trade that occurs within a single state.
  2. The intrastate transportation of hazardous materials is regulated by the state government.
  3. Intrastate travel restrictions were put in place during the pandemic to slow the spread of the virus.
  4. Intrastate telephone calls are generally cheaper than long distance or international calls.
  5. Intrastate political conflicts can often be more intense than those between different states.
